Heliograph Estates 2014 Grenache Côtes Catalanes IGP, France

2014 Côtes Catalanes Grenache

Heliograph Estates' 2014 Grenache from the Côtes Catalanes IGP in France is a bold and robust red wine that captures the essence of the region. The wine boasts a full body that envelopes the palate with rich flavors, while the moderate acidity adds a lively and refreshing zing. The fruit intensity is prominent, offering a delicious abundance of fruity notes that tantalize the taste buds. The tannins in this Grenache are subtle, providing just the right amount of structure to enhance the overall drinking experience. A true gem from the picturesque vineyards of Côtes Catalanes.

Tasting notes:


Ripe fruits complement sweeter flavors. This full-bodied Grenache has soft tannins that will support a wide variety of dishes. The higher alcohol content means that this wine will pair beautifully with rich meats. It's your perfect grilling companion.

Region:


France
France

While it was not the first country to master winemaking, no other country has determined the course of wine and wine culture as much as France. From the sparkling wines of Champagne to the Pinot Noir and Chardonnay of Burgundy; from Bordeaux's sumptuous blends to Alsace's Riesling; and from the Loire Valley's Sauvignon Blancs to exciting new regions like Pays d'Oc in the south, France has given the world nearly all the major styles and grape varieties that dominate what we drink today. There are numerous reasons why France and wine are so inextricably linked, but perhaps the foremost is geography. Few places can rival France's unique array of hot and cool-climate regions and the abundant maritime influences and mountainous terrain found throughout the country.
